Output 43a512751a220e9151bf65eed00157f02a26e2c61c9b9f1893653cbb35289fb2:17

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b2856ac2cb17e47de7f8b59ea90ba13ecdd2e2d OP_EQUAL
address
A2CsHgsNcwq5aJuuY4dnwmubnA2YCRXf6F
transaction
43a512751a220e9151bf65eed00157f02a26e2c61c9b9f1893653cbb35289fb2